Attractions of Bhubaneswar
The Temple City of India Bhubaneswar is the holiest pilgrimage center and the capital of modern Orissa. The place is blessed with 10,000 temples, Biological Park, caves, lakes, beach, wildlife sanctuary, museum and art gallery. Thousands of tourists drive their way to Bhubaneswar to explore the cites rich cultural and natural resources.
Ling raja Temple
To speak about attractive places of Bhubaneswar is to elaborate the temples of the state. Among all sightseeing places of Bhubaneswar the temples gains the foremost position Ling raja Temple is enclosed by high walls is the most crowded temple in Orissa. The temple is mostly liked for its architectural superiority and excellence.
Bindusagar Lake
Bindusagar Lake, situated north to Ling raja Temple is a demanded spot of picnic. The stones lay on the embankment gives another signature to its scenic beauty.
Nanad Kanan Biological Park
Nanad Kanan biological park or the garden of joy, located only 20 kms from Bhubaneswar, full of various animals, reptiles, and birds. Endangered species like gorilla, white tiger, crocodile are the center of attraction of the park.
Udaygiri and Khandagiri Caves
Udaygiri and Khandagiri Cave is an ancient cave built by Kharavela in the 1st century. The cave is worth visited by the travelers for its architectural sophistication and delicate design.

Chilka Lake
Chilka Lake is the largest inland in India, spread at about 1,100 sq. km. The lake is a famous place to visit for its rich aquatic culture. The place is also popular for a wild collection of migratory birds in winter. Boating, water sport, fishing facility is there to lure the visitors.

The Museum and Art Gallery
The museum and art gallery has a wide collection of coins, sculptures and rare manuscripts written by palm leaves. Stone inscriptions, Bronze Age tools and copper plate are the famous articles of museum. The contribution of art gallery is tremendous in making Bhubaneswar a perfect place for tourism.
